Linux1130MySQL:掌握高效数据库管理技巧

资源类型:xikk.net 2025-06-03 17:50

linux1130mysql简介:



Linux1130MySQL:解锁高效数据库管理的终极方案 在当今这个数据驱动的时代,数据库管理系统(DBMS)已成为企业IT架构中的核心组件

    它不仅承载着数据存储与检索的重任,更是数据分析、业务决策的关键支撑

    在众多DBMS中,MySQL凭借其开源特性、高性能、稳定性和广泛的社区支持,早已成为众多开发者和企业的首选

    而当我们将MySQL部署在Linux这一强大的操作系统平台上,特别是考虑到特定的Linux发行版及其优化版本(如以“Linux1130”为代号的某定制或优化版本),一个高效、可靠且可扩展的数据库解决方案便呼之欲出

    本文将深入探讨Linux1130MySQL的优势、部署策略、性能优化以及实际应用场景,旨在为读者展现这一组合的强大潜力

     一、Linux1130MySQL:强强联合的力量 Linux操作系统的优势 Linux,作为开源操作系统的典范,以其高度的可定制性、出色的稳定性和安全性著称

    在“Linux1130”这一特定版本(假设为针对特定需求或硬件优化的Linux发行版),可能进一步强化了内核性能、优化了资源管理机制、增强了安全性配置,为运行其上的应用程序提供了坚实的基础

     MySQL数据库的魅力 MySQL,作为世界上最流行的开源关系型数据库管理系统之一,拥有悠久的历史和庞大的用户基础

    它支持标准的SQL语言,提供了丰富的存储引擎选择(如InnoDB、MyISAM),支持事务处理、全文检索等功能

    MySQL的开源特性意味着用户可以自由获取源代码、进行修改和分发,这对于降低成本、促进技术创新具有重要意义

     Linux1130与MySQL的完美结合 将MySQL部署在Linux1130上,可以充分利用Linux的高性能和稳定性优势,同时享受MySQL的灵活性和强大功能

    Linux1130可能针对数据库应用进行了专门优化,比如提供更高效的I/O处理、更好的内存管理策略、增强的网络性能等,这些都能显著提升MySQL数据库的运行效率

    此外,Linux丰富的软件包管理系统和强大的社区支持,使得安装、配置和维护MySQL变得更加便捷

     二、Linux1130MySQL的部署策略 硬件与软件准备 部署Linux1130MySQL之前,需根据业务需求选择合适的硬件配置,包括CPU、内存、存储设备等

    软件方面,确保下载的Linux1130镜像和MySQL版本兼容,并考虑是否有必要使用官方的或经过社区验证的安装包

     系统安装与配置 安装Linux1130时,注意根据服务器角色(如数据库服务器、应用服务器等)进行合理分区和资源配置

    安装完成后,进行基础的系统配置,如更新软件包、设置时区、配置网络等

    接下来,安装MySQL,可以选择通过包管理器直接安装或从源代码编译安装,依据需求调整MySQL的配置文件(如`my.cnf`),优化内存分配、缓存大小、日志管理等参数

     安全性加固 安全是数据库管理的重中之重

    在Linux1130MySQL环境中,应实施严格的访问控制策略,如使用强密码、限制远程访问、配置防火墙规则等

    同时,定期更新系统和MySQL的安全补丁,监控日志以检测潜在的安全威胁

     三、性能优化:释放Linux1130MySQL的潜力 硬件层面优化 -SSD存储:采用固态硬盘(SSD)替代机械硬盘(HDD),可以显著提升数据库读写速度

     -内存升级:增加内存容量,以减少磁盘I/O操作,提高缓存命中率

     -网络优化:确保网络接口带宽充足,使用高性能网络设备,减少网络延迟

     操作系统与MySQL配置调优 -内核参数调整:根据数据库负载调整Linux内核参数,如文件描述符限制、TCP/IP参数等

     -MySQL存储引擎选择:根据应用特点选择合适的存储引擎,如InnoDB适用于事务处理密集型应用

     -缓存与索引优化:合理配置MySQL的缓存大小,创建适当的索引以提高查询效率

     监控与自动化 -性能监控:使用工具如top、htop、`vmstat`、`iostat`以及MySQL自带的`performance_schema`监控数据库性能

     -自动化管理:利用脚本或管理工具(如Ansible、Puppet)实现自动化部署、配置管理和故障恢复,提高运维效率

     四、Linux1130MySQL的实际应用场景 Web应用后端 Linux1130MySQL是构建高性能Web应用的理想后端

    无论是电商网站、社交媒体平台还是内容管理系统,MySQL都能提供稳定的数据存储和高效的查询服务

     大数据分析预处理 在大数据分析流程中,Linux1130MySQL可用于数据预处理阶段,存储原始数据、进行数据清洗和转换,为后续的数据挖掘和分析做好准备

     企业级应用 许多企业级应用,如ERP系统、CRM系统等,需要处理大量交易数据并保持高可用性和数据一致性

    Linux1130MySQL通过其强大的事务处理能力和高可用解决方案(如主从复制、集群部署),能够满足这些需求

     物联网(IoT)数据存储 随着物联网技术的发展,海量设备数据需要高效存储和分析

    Linux1130MySQL凭借其可扩展性和灵活的数据模型,成为物联网数据平台的优选之一

     结语 Linux1130MySQL,作为开源技术与高效性能的完美结合,为企业提供了强大且经济的数据库解决方案

    通过合理的部署策略、细致的性能优化以及广泛的应用场景覆盖,Linux1130MySQL不仅能够有效支撑当前的业务需求,更能为未来的业务扩展和技术创新奠定坚实基础

    在这个数据为王的时代,掌握Linux1130MySQL,意味着拥有了开启数字化转型之门的钥匙

    

阅读全文
上一篇:MySQL两表关联设置全攻略

最新收录:

  • MySQL高效技巧:如何轻松复制一张表的方法详解
  • 轻松安装MySQL界面工具指南
  • MySQL运行技巧:掌握高效数据库管理的秘诀
  • MySQL连表查询技巧:高效整合数据的秘诀
  • MySQL教程:如何根据ID高效修改数据库数据
  • MySQL数据库:轻松掌握字节数据插入技巧
  • MySQL存储过程:实现T日志输出的高效技巧
  • MySQL从从同步:高效数据备份策略
  • MySQL实战:轻松掌握修改表中内容的技巧
  • 飞思软件:远程备份另一台电脑教程
  • 数据库云备份:高效安全的云端数据保护软件解析
  • 电脑备份软件教程:轻松几步搞定
  • 首页 | linux1130mysql:Linux1130MySQL:掌握高效数据库管理技巧